ePHOTOzine has published their review of the Fujifilm FinePix XP20, a super-slim waterproof digital camera in a metal uni-body chassis with a tactile grip finish. The XP20 features 14.2MP resolution (1/2.3-in. CCD), 5x optical zoom (28-140mm equiv.), Sensor-shift image stabilization, a 6.9-cm (2.7-in.) LCD display screen (230k-dot), SR AUTO, Motion Panorama, and HD 720p movie 1280×720 pixels @ 30fps with monaural sound. Besides being waterproof down to 16.4 feet (5m), the XP20 is also shockproof from a fall of to 1.5m (4.9ft), freezeproof with temperatures down to -10°C (14°F) and dustproof.
